The Premier PC-80 is kind of a toy camera. It has a f6.3 50mm Premier "glass lens", probably with setable aperture, maybe switchable from sunny to cloudy. There's also a numeric aperture scale, but beginning with f5.6 while the lens speed is only f6.3. The camera has also an optical viewfinder,
It has a hot shoe. Thus the shutter seems to be flash synchronized, The camera has even a release cable thread in the metal release button. Means of film transport is a thumb-wheel with exposure counter, and means of film rewind is a metal knurl. The camera has a curved film plane which may mean that its lens is of poor quality or has at least a significant curvature of field.
The camera became renowned as promotional gift from household-machine maker Whirlpool.
